What’s the hottest time to go to Yosemite Nationwide Park?
The preferred time to go to Yosemite Nationwide Park is in the course of the summer season months (June to August), when the climate is heat and dry, making it supreme for climbing and out of doors actions.
Can I go to Yosemite within the winter?
Sure, winter is a good time to go to Yosemite for snowshoeing, cross-country snowboarding, and ice skating. Nonetheless, some points of interest and roads could also be closed on account of snow and ice.
What concerning the climate throughout spring and autumn?
Spring (March to Might) and autumn (September to November) are nice occasions to go to Yosemite, because the climate is delicate and supreme for climbing and sightseeing. These seasons additionally supply spectacular wildflower blooms and vibrant fall foliage.
